It's confirmed that FordPass with PAAK enable, drained Android phone very fast or used lots of power.
I've been testing on this for couple of weeks now. The Bluetooth on your phone is constantly in active search mode for the vehicle when you're away from the vehicle. This draws major power and drains the battery fast.

The PAAK portion of FordPass is still very buggy. I'm going to to disable this for now until Ford comes out with a better solution. Has anyone in here have experienced with this problem?

I had the same problem, especially if FordPass and Android Auto were running, had my phone depleted in a few hours. On my Android 11 phone, I made sure that these apps do not run in the background and got my battery to normal usage levels. For me Paak and AA run smoothly and all the time. Hope this helps.

If I don't need PAAK running, I pull down on the PAAK persistent notification in Android and choose Cancel. That seems to keep it from running in the background until the next time I open FordPass, which is an OK compromise for me.

Battery drain was absolutely a problem on early versions of FPass
I have noticed the battery drain issue fixed as of 3.32.0 on my Android.

I can leave FP on 'all the time' and it is doing a pretty good job putting itself to sleep and battery management. I still turn off the BT once in a while to prevent the MME from waking up every time I go in/out of the garage.

This week the app drove my phone battery down from 80% to 10% in two hours. I had the app running in the background and location services on all the time. I turned both of those off and it fixed the problem. It seemed location services was the real problem - now it only uses location services when the app is open.

BTW - I quickly gave up on PaaK when it failed one time and I had to get the Key Fob out to drive the car. PaaK is still running, but I am also always carrying the Fob.

not a great idea to have both Fob and Paak active at the same time.... I would suggest you wrap your Fob up in tin-foil, and hide it somewhere in the car for Emergencies. I think you'll find Paak reliable once you have current version of FP

what version of FordPass do you have running on your phone ?

easy way to check is:
- hold your finger on the FP icon until the 'select items - uninstall - App info' pop-up appears.
- touch the 'App info' choice
- scroll to bottom to see version

if you are NOT running 3.32.0 ... then
- go to your Play Store on phone
- search for FordPass
- hit the green 'update' button

I had my Fob wrapped in tin foil and hidden in the car. I drove my car to go shopping. When I came back to the car, I pressed the unlock button on the door and the door opened. When I sat down and pressed "start", the car told me it could not detect a key. I opened FordPass and hit the lock and unlock buttons, which worked properly but still the car would not start. So I got the Fob out, unwrapped it from the tin foil, and started the car. Then said to myself that I don't need that hassle, so I will just carry the Fob.

Why is using both a problem? I have not had it cause any problem for me. My FordPass app is version 3.34.0.

It would definitely be cool to rely on Paak, so if you have any suggestions, I will give it a try. One more time. But on the next failure, I am out. At least until there is some definitive fix that is reliable.

I had my Fob wrapped in tin foil and hidden in the car. I drove my car to go shopping. When I came back to the car, I pressed the unlock button on the door and the door opened. When I sat down and pressed "start", the car told me it could not detect a key.....
so.... MME saw you coming, and 'saw' your phone well enough to unlock the doors, thats a good thing.

My next question may seem basic, but I have found it is CRUCIAL for dependable PAAK connection to 'start' the car to physically put your phone on the tray under the Console before you try to 'start'. It's even better if you set the phone in tray, take a few seconds to buckle up, and THEN 'start' the car.

I've had zero errors since updating to 3.34, phone in tray, buckle up, THEN 'start'
